The frequency reference method for data selected at 1st Frequency Reference Selection
(3004Hex-02Hex) and 2nd Frequency Reference Selection (3006Hex-1FHex) is as follows.
Data Frequency reference method
1 Sets the frequency reference via the analog voltage input (input terminal [AI1]).
7 Sets the frequency reference via the UP and DOWN terminals.
10 Sets the frequency reference via Pattern Operation Function Selection.
12 Sets the frequency reference via pulse train input.
13
The result of calculation of the frequency calculation function is set as the frequen-
cy reference.
14 Sets the frequency reference via EtherCAT communication.

Command Using Analog Voltage Input (Frequency Reference Se-
lection (3004Hex-02Hex/3006Hex-1FHex) = “1”)
Analog input can adjust the input signal by gain and bias. (Refer to 8-3-2 Analog Input Adjustment
Function on page
8-34.)
Behavior when the analog signal is disconnected can be set at analog reference loss detection.
